Back to glossary

AI GLOSSARY

Self-Play

AI & Machine Learning

A training technique in reinforcement learning where a model improves by competing against copies of itself rather than against human opponents or a fixed environment. Self-play generates an open-ended stream of training experience that scales with the model's own capabilities — the approach that enabled AlphaGo and AlphaZero to reach superhuman performance in games with no human data beyond the rules.